[G&D] Ancient Arena (Little May) Speed Run








[G&D] Ancient Arena (Little May) Speed Run

Gumballs & Dungeons Guides

The purpose of this guide is speed farming Ancient Arena and farming gumball fragments as well as Little May fragments by killing all the audience up to floor 95 (including). For those who don’t know killing the audience in the Ancient Arena gives gumballs fragments. This is random and depends on the type of audience present.

We will use Adventurer main allowing us to also farm Warrior and Little May fragments. In the process you will also gain around 155k coins.

Prerequisites

Autobots  is required for this run because we will be relying on the Stun effect that he brings to Earthquake .

Team composition

Adventurer  main with soul-links Athena  and Little May .

* Adventurer - when he is in the team there is a chance that Gumball Villager can appear on each floor. You may also encounter Warrior gumball. They both can be recruited by Athena.
* Athena is used to recruit Gumball Villager's and the Warrior gumball from Adventurer.
* Little May is used for the buffs obtained when opening each slate. The buffs are having double effect if Adventurer is in the team.

Artifact
Necklace of Legendary Mage is used because of the guaranteed 3 Timestills .

Potions
Werewolf Potion – used for boosting a Gumball Villager and Warrior summon. More information on how to summon it following below.

Titles
* Venture - We are going for Holy Blacksmith in order to make Earth Spell Book . The titles that you will need are Treasure Seeker (3), Explorationist (1), Blacksmith (1), Royal Blacksmith (1), Holy Blacksmith (1), Enhance Attack (2), Enhance HP (3).
* Magic - We are going for Legendary Mage through the White Mage three e.g. Magic Apprentice (3), White Mage (1), Priest (1), Air Master (3), Legendary Mage (1), Enhance Power (3) to increase the effect of all aid spells by 30% , Enhance MP (3) to increase rounds of all aid spells by 3, Artifact Enhancement (3) to obtain 3 Timestill. 

Play style

Floor 1-65:
Summon Gumball Villagers and let them do the work. Before summoning make sure that you open all slates to get more buffs from Little May and cast Bless.

At around floor 20 you should have enough EP to make an Earth Spell Book. Do it and then equip it. The Earthquake spells that we will obtain from it are vital after floor 65.

Keep using Gumball Villagers to fight and if they die re-summon them. At around level 50 you can upgrade the Magic titles as noted above. This will buff Bless and improve the summons.

Check the magic shops that you encounter for Blade of Ruin and if you see one buy it.

Floor 65:
When you reach floor 65 make sure that you don't have summons or if you do they have little HP so that they can die on this floor before you enter the Arena.

This is the floor where where we will summon extremely buffed summons that will clear the rest of the maze. If you have obtained Warrior gumball summon by now even better. He is much better than the Villagers. If you don't the Villagers are still fine. You will just need to be a little bit careful on the last floors. To summon follow the steps below:
* right after you enter the floor
* use Werewolf potion 3 times
* kill all enemies except one
* collect all the items and open all the slates
* kill the last enemy
* cast all your spells that can be self-casted (make sure that you keep one Electrostatic Field and one Blade of Ruin). Make sure to stop at around 10 rounds left on the Werewolf potion.
* cast Electrostatic Field then cast Blade of Ruin
* summon a Warrior (is you have one otherwise Villager) summon Villager

Floors 66-95:
Right after you enter a floor cast Earthquake this will open all the slates and stun all the enemies. Leave the fight to the summons. Just loot and continue down.

Tip: You can upgrade Explorationist to 3 star and start using the Explorationist's Compass. You can use it every second floor to obtain more coins during the run. The first few times it will reward you with 2000 coins but this upgrades to 3000 and then 4000 the more you use it. Using it 9 times results in 27k additional coins per run.

At boos floors 70 and 80 use Icicle or Gravity . Make sure that you have the 3 extra turns from Legendary Mage.

Use Timestill + Disrupting Ray on floors 85, 90, and 95.

Congrats you made it. Collect your reward and quit the maze.

Note that this is not a 100% guaranteed run. In rare occasions you might not have enough Earthquake spells or you might not have Warrior summon or Blade of Ruin. You can still finish it without Warrior if you have Blade of Ruin or vice versa. It's not working however if you don't have bought.
